The CD4538 is a dual precision monostable multivibrator IC designed to generate accurate time delays or pulses. It features two independent monostable circuits, each capable of producing a single pulse in response to an input trigger. This IC is commonly used in applications requiring precise timing control, such as timers, pulse generators, and delay circuits. The CD4538 operates at a wide range of voltages and is known for its stable operation and ease of use.
